Recap

Puskás Academy underwent a significant rebuild during the summer, with a number of players departing, particularly those on relatively high salaries. Head coach Zsolt Hornyák also left the club, with the team subsequently handed over to the young Hungarian manager Levente Babó. So far, the change appears to have been an excellent decision for the Felcsút side.

Babó has quickly implemented his ideas, building a proactive and attacking team that wants to control matches through possession and dictate the tempo. One of the most encouraging aspects has been his willingness to trust young Hungarian talent. Players around the age of 20, including Kevin Montovics, Zsolt Krupa, Zsombor Varga, Bence Vékony, Martin Kern, Roland Orján and goalkeeper Bendegúz Lehoczki, have been given genuine opportunities and have responded positively.

At the same time, Puskás Academy have a strong balance of experience and quality. The squad includes established Hungarian internationals such as Zsolt Nagy, Szolnoki, Dárdai and Lukács, alongside several quality foreign players, including the Finnish contingent, Harutyunyan, Colley and Duarte.

Puskás Academy currently sit at the top of the league and have every reason to believe they can challenge for one of the positions leading to European competition. Their only recent setback came against Ferencváros, who have also been improving steadily, but that defeat does little to change my overall assessment of Felcsút.

Zalaegerszegi have made a very poor start to the season. Much of the same approach from last year remains in place, with a constant turnover of relatively unknown foreign players, particularly from Latin America. The players capable of making a real difference have largely been sold, leaving the team without the necessary quality to compensate.

After six rounds, ZTE sit bottom of the table with just three points. Their football remains possession-oriented and attacking, with an emphasis on building through short passing, but the execution has been poor. Individual mistakes are frequent, the team lacks cohesion and the players still don’t appear fully accustomed to the system. At this stage, avoiding relegation looks like the only realistic objective.

The difference between these two teams is quite clear. Puskás Academy are playing significantly better football, possess greater balance and arrive with considerably more confidence.
